Florence Beryl N. L. Boye

Florence Boye is a licensed Counseling Psychologist under Ghana’s Ministry of Health and a registered member of the Ghana Psychology Council and Psychological Association. She has provided counseling support to over 7,000 youth during the COVID-19 pandemic and continues her advocacy for wellness as a counselor for CAMFED. Florence holds an MPhil in Guidance and Counseling and brings a wealth of experience in emotional support and career development to Lexville Cares.

Mr. Ernest Adofo Antwi

Ernest Adofo Antwi is a highly skilled and experienced IT Officer from the University of Cape Coast with expertise in System and Web Administration, System security, Software management, IT Support with over a decade of experience working at the National Schools Inspectorate Authority. Adept at implementing IT policies, troubleshooting technical issues, and optimizing system performance to enhance organizational efficiency.

Mr. Elijah Acquah

Elijah Acquah is a data management specialist with nearly four years of experience in research, data analysis, and reporting. He has developed tools such as WAEC’s school examination inspection system and played a key role in implementing NaSIA’s School Licensing Management Software. Currently pursuing a Master’s in Data Management and Analysis, Elijah drives data-driven decision-making at Lexville Cares.

Mrs. Akua Bema Asante

A Counseling Psychologist with extensive experience in mental health advocacy, Akua supports patients and their families through therapy and coping strategies. She also trains lay counselors and engages in youth empowerment programs under organizations like CAMFED.

Ms. Gifty Otubea Amankwa

Gifty dedicates her time to providing hands-on care and emotional support to cancer patients, ensuring they receive the quality care they deserve.

Martin Aflo, Esq.

A legal professional called to the bar in both Ghana and Gambia, Martin Aflo holds an LLM from the University of Cincinnati. He serves as an adjunct faculty member at GIMPA, teaching Electronic Transaction Law, and works with the Securities and Exchange Commission. Martin’s extensive experience on various boards enriches Lexville Cares’ governance and compliance efforts.

Dr. Cynthia Botchway

Dr. Botchway holds a PhD in Creative Leadership and Change Management from the University of the Virgin Islands and is a certified non-clinical patient navigator. A cancer survivor, she brings a unique blend of personal experience and professional expertise in risk and financial management, project management, and operations. With over 15 years of experience in universal banking and a background as Acting Director of Standards and Licensing at the National Schools Inspectorate Authority, Dr. Botchway ensures the success of Lexville Cares’ initiatives.

Petrina Ampiah

Petrina Ampiah is a qualified caterer and nutritionist, the Registrar of Apex University College (formerly Advanced Business College), and a seasoned food educationist with over a decade of experience as a School Inspector. She brings a wealth of expertise in quality assurance and healthy food inspection, as well as a strong commitment to volunteering to support cancer patients through her leadership at Lexville Cares.
